DSS raids terrorists’ negotiator residence, office in Kaduna

A team of the Department of State Service (DSS) on Thursday, raided the residence of Tukur Mamu, the Publisher of Kaduna-based Desert Herald and Media Consultant to controversial Islamic cleric, Sheikh Ahmad Gumi.

It was gathered that DSS operatives stormed Mamu’s residence and the office of the Desert Herald Newspaper at about 12:30 am.

The officers ransacked every nook and cranny of the house and carted away laptops, phones and documents.

Recall that, Mamu was arrested at the Cairo International Airport, Egypt while he was waiting for a connecting flight to Saudi Arabia.

The terrorists’ negotiator was said to have been arrested in Egypt alongside his family members.

He was deported to Nigeria and detained by DSS.

The security agency confirmed the news saying Mamu is a wanted person.

Also, confirming the arrest, the Management of the Desert Herald Newspaper, said the arrest was an attempt to intimidate its publisher.
